Selasa, 04 Desember 2018

Cara Kontrol (Key) Input/Output Karakter Pada Pemrogaman Gambas


Maksud dari judul diatas ialah cara supaya input dari keyboard ke komponen seperti TextBox, ComboBox, ButtonBox, dll bisa disaring (karakternya).

Misal programmer ingin menset supaya pengguna tidak bisa memasukkan karakter selain angka dan huruf pada suatu TextBox, artinya pengguna tidak dapat memasukkan karakter seperti $%^&)(*!~{}|\<>?.,:”;’`+=_-/. Maka contoh kodenya sebagai berikut:

Public Sub TextBox1_KeyPress()

  With key
     If .Code <> .BackSpace And .Code <> .Del And .Code <> 
    .Left  And .Code <> .Right And .Code <> .Tab And .Code <>
    .BackTab And Not .Control Then
       If Key.Text Not Like "[0-9a-zA-Z]" Then
         Stop Event  
       End If
     Endif
  End With

End

Tidak ada komentar:

Posting Komentar